Please be advised that the group has entered a definitive agreement to sell the Rowanfield facilities-services unit to Calder & Mott Partners. Completion is targeted for the end of next quarter, subject to customary approvals. Branch operations continue unchanged during the transition; Rowanfield staff will be briefed directly by their leadership. Do not respond to external enquiries — route all questions to Communications. Customer-facing materials will be updated centrally. The rationale and forward outlook are summarised in the note below.

management briefing: Only 33 of the 205 pilot accounts renewed Kasath, so a churn review is set for October 17. Weniusek Logistics is in early talks to buy Holethax Freight for about $345.6 million.

## Authentication

Fan-out workers on Quellpost authenticate once per connection to the internal Sluicegate throttle service. Backpressure signals are rejected without a valid credential, so an expired key means unbounded fan-out and queue bloat. If delivery lag spikes, verify the credential first. Restart workers after any change. The current key for the staging throttle endpoint appears immediately below.

app token of fajop-fahif = qvz4-AnML

Hey Priva,

Quick heads-up before Friday's DR drill for the Inkmill markdown pipeline: we'll restore the renderer config from the cold backup, so you'll need the escrow credentials handy. Grab a coffee first — the restore takes a while. For the sealed vault copy, the recovery passphrase is below.

recovery phrase for kahop-kahap: istys-novdor-joreth-silir-eliys

Ticket: sign-off needed before Friday sync. Public REST API for Quillbasin currently uses offset pagination; breaks at scale and duplicates rows during writes. Proposal: cursor-based pagination, opaque tokens, default page size 50, max 200. Offset params deprecated over two releases with warning headers. Docs and SDK updates tracked separately. No backfill needed. Raise objections at the eng sync or in the ticket. Final sign-off rests with the person named below.

approver of hahog-hahap = Ulaath Praael